By equivalent he is referring to the fact that people all over the world use this site and you didn't specify where you are located. It is $229 USD to do an out-of-warranty replacement of an iPhone 5. There are also internal moisture sensors but since the damage can be clearly seen on the screen they will be able to tell it is moisture damage. If you had the foresight to buy AppleCare + it will be $49.
